I don't know if this will help but my doctor told me about a DNA swab test that will tell you which type of SSRI meds work best for your particular genetic make up. My insurance covered all of it but even without insurance I believe its only $200-$250. I had previously been on Paxil CR, Wellbutrin, and Zoloft—none of them worked. I finally feel like the new one I'm on is working. It helps with the depression but not so much for anxiety. The test results give you a 3 column list of worst, medium and best meds for you. The 3 mentioned above were all in my worst column. My doc said my body was metabolizing the meds too fast. Hope this helps—I'll pray for you. God bless!
